جافا سكريبت المصغر

تصغير جافا سكريبت الخاص بك بسرعة. ملفات أصغر، وأحمال أسرع. لا ضجة.

Tool Icon جافا سكريبت المصغر

JavaScript Minifier

حول هذه الأداة

انظر، لقد فهمت، كتابة جافا سكريبت نظيفة وقابلة للقراءة أمر مهم. ولكن عندما يحين وقت الشحن، فإنك لا تريد أن تكون التعليمات البرمجية الخاصة بك متضخمة بمسافات إضافية وتعليقات وأسماء متغيرة طويلة. وهنا يأتي دور أداة تصغير جافا سكريبت. فهي تزيل كل العناصر البسيطة وتدمج التعليمات البرمجية الخاصة بك إلى شيء أصغر وأسرع وجاهز للإنتاج. هذا ليس سحرا. إنه مجرد ضغط ذكي. يقوم المصغر بإزالة الأحرف غير الضرورية - مثل المسافات البيضاء وفواصل الأسطر - دون تغيير كيفية تشغيل التعليمات البرمجية الخاصة بك. كما أنه يختصر أيضًا أسماء المتغيرات والوظائف (عادةً إلى أحرف مفردة)، مما يوفر مساحة أكبر. النتيجة؟ أوقات تحميل أسرع واستخدام نطاق ترددي أقل. بسيط.

الميزات الرئيسية

  • يزيل التعليقات والمسافات البيضاء الزائدة، فمن يحتاج إليها في الإنتاج؟
  • تقصير أسماء المتغيرات والوظائف لتقليل حجم الملف.
  • يحافظ على وظائف التعليمات البرمجية، حيث يظل تطبيقك يعمل، ولكنه أصغر حجمًا.
  • يعمل مع جافا سكريبت الحديثة، بما في ذلك بناء جملة ES6+.
  • يمكن دمجها في أدوات البناء مثل Webpack أو Gulp.
  • يتضمن غالبًا تشويشًا اختياريًا لجعل الهندسة العكسية أكثر صعوبة.
  • معالجة سريعة - يتم تصغير معظم الملفات في أقل من ثانية.

الأسئلة الشائعة

هل سيؤدي التصغير إلى كسر الكود الخاص بي؟
عادةً لا، إذا كانت التعليمات البرمجية الخاصة بك مكتوبة بشكل جيد. ولكن إذا كنت تعتمد على أسماء المتغيرات لتصحيح الأخطاء (كما هو الحال في رسائل الخطأ)، فقد تصبح الأمور مربكة. ولهذا السبب يجب عليك دائمًا اختبار التعليمات البرمجية المصغرة الخاصة بك قبل النشر. تجنب أيضًا استخدام عبارات eval() أو مع - فهي لا تعمل بشكل جيد مع أدوات التصغير.

هل يجب أن أقوم بالتصغير أثناء التطوير؟
كلا. احتفظ بالكود الأصلي القابل للقراءة أثناء الإنشاء والاختبار. تصغير فقط للإنتاج. يستخدم معظم المطورين برامج نصية للإنشاء لأتمتة هذه الخطوة، لذلك لا يتعين عليك التفكير في الأمر. ما عليك سوى كتابة رمز نظيف، والسماح للأداة بمعالجة الباقي.